DS Clark unwittingly pus his marriage at risk as he ends up balancing two former lovers.
His wife Sue knows about WPC Dean. Clark does not realise that she has been following him.
When a man is badly injured during a picket line violence by a policeman. Clark ends up seeing radical journalist Molly Cope again.
She has been covering the aftermath of the violence. Clark finds himself being obstructed by Commander Neame (Jack Shepherd.) He once used to be Harry and Deakin's boss.
Clark has to tread carefully as the police close ranks to protect an officer after one of them got badly burned in the violence.
Some uniformly excellent performances once again especially by Jack Shepherd. An episode that also showcases Clark's doggedness as he tries to get to the truth.
